FREMONT, CA: Technology has been evolving continuously, from the wheel to the steam engine to computers, reshaping the way of life. Computing power has been doubling approximately every two years for the past six decades, leading to a significant reduction in size and weight. Today, the world's smallest fully functional computer measures just two millimeters. In business brokerage, this technological advancement provides numerous competitive benefits.

Regardless of the pace of technological progress, enterprises must constantly seek out new opportunities to ensure the sustained growth and success of their business. Leveraging technological advancements to their fullest potential enhances opportunities and simplifies prospecting.
For example, technology can help evaluate a company, making the process more efficient and straightforward. This could involve assisting in the analysis of financial statements or market trends and providing up-to-date industry benchmarks and data on comparable sales.
Technology has shifted the focus from producing original content to creating comprehensive listings. AI can now effortlessly generate and improve descriptions and listings to appeal to potential buyers. However, it should be more than solely relied upon.
Modern technology provides access to reliable market data, helping brokers avoid issues such as owners' reluctance to disclose sensitive information or difficulty gathering market trends and comparable sales data. It also facilitates more straightforward access to research from industry publications, government reports, and trade associations.
Crafting a More Nuanced Marketing Strategy
Today's technology provides various marketing channels to promote business sales, including social media and targeted online advertising. Search engine optimization (SEO) helps target the right audience, leading to more successful transactions.
Moreover, technology offers improved access to market data, industry statistics, trends, and sales information. Detailed databases and CRM systems connect brokers globally, providing clients valuable information.
Furthermore, technology has revolutionized communication for brokers, especially during the pandemic. Teleconferencing and video calls make remote meetings more convenient, while electronic signatures and secure online portals ensure safe transactions from anywhere. Cloud storage enhances record-keeping capabilities.
Although adapting to new technology may involve a learning curve, the benefits to brokers are undeniable. Embracing these advancements is crucial for increased productivity and competitiveness in the future.
